Released in October 2013, FIFA Manager 14 included an extensive database containing over 40,000 original players across more than 180 leagues. However, like many official tools, the base editor had limitations that frustrated dedicated modders. This is precisely where "patched" versions of the editor come into play. The vanilla editor that shipped with FIFA Manager 14 was notorious for being "fussy." As the years passed and community mega-patches (like those from FIFA Manager-United or FM-Zocker) became larger and more complex, the original software began to buckle. Common issues included:
